Meta Reportedly Preparing Hatch AI Agent to Handle Everyday Tasks

Meta is reportedly preparing to launch a new consumer-focused AI agent internally known as Hatch, as the company looks to turn its growing artificial intelligence investments into products that can perform tasks for users.

According to internal documents reviewed by The Information, Hatch could be introduced as early as late August or early September. Meta has reportedly explored a subscription model, with its most expensive tier potentially costing up to $199.99 per month and offering higher usage limits.

What is Meta Hatch?

Early versions of Hatch have reportedly been trained to interact with services such as DoorDash, Etsy, Reddit, Yelp and Outlook. The goal appears to be creating a central platform where users can access different AI-powered tools and allow agents to perform tasks on their behalf.

The reported interface could feature a customisable dashboard containing different tools or “skills” created by AI agents. These could include capabilities such as fitness tracking, travel planning and other specialised tasks.

Meta is also reportedly working on an AI-agent platform for WhatsApp. The feature could allow users to connect with and communicate with other AI agents directly through the messaging platform. A limited rollout could reportedly begin as soon as this week.

Together, these projects suggest that Meta is moving beyond traditional chatbot experiences and focusing on AI systems capable of interacting with external services and completing multi-step tasks.

Meta’s next AI model, Watermelon

Meta is reportedly targeting October for the release of another AI model internally known as Watermelon. It remains unclear whether Watermelon will become part of Meta’s Muse family or launch as a separate model.

The company has accelerated its AI development in recent months. Meta introduced Muse Spark in April as its first model developed by Meta Superintelligence Labs, followed by Muse Spark 1.1 in July and Muse Spark 1.2 in August.

The company has also released Muse Code, an AI coding agent designed for software engineering tasks, while continuing to develop smaller and more openly available AI models.

Meta’s push into AI agents

Meta’s strategy increasingly appears to involve two parallel efforts: developing proprietary AI products capable of competing with leading closed AI systems while also releasing selected models more openly.

If Hatch launches as reported, it could represent an important shift toward AI agents that do more than answer questions. Instead, users could potentially ask an agent to interact with websites, applications and services and complete tasks on their behalf.

However, Meta’s reported launch timeline and product details could still change, and the company has not officially confirmed the reported Hatch plans.

The larger challenge for Meta will be turning its rapidly expanding AI models and agent technology into products that attract users and generate meaningful revenue.
